Recruitment Manager

At Agincare, we’re driven by a simple but powerful purpose: delivering outstanding care that changes lives. As our organisation continues to grow, so does our need to attract exceptional people who share our commitment to quality, compassion, and innovation.

About the Role

As our Recruitment Manager, you’ll take centre stage in leading a high‑performing recruitment team that fuels Agincare’s ongoing success. This full‑time, permanent position is based at our Head Office in Portland, Dorset, where you’ll guide and inspire a team of Recruitment Business Partners—ensuring they deliver a responsive, customer‑focused service that attracts top talent across our diverse business areas.

You’ll personally lead on recruitment for salaried and corporate roles, using a creative blend of advertising, direct sourcing, and strategic headhunting to secure exceptional candidates. Reporting to the Head of Recruitment, you’ll champion innovation, efficiency, and continuous improvement—driving initiatives that elevate both the candidate journey and stakeholder experience.

What You’ll Be Doing

  • Leading, coaching, and developing a team of Recruitment Business Partners to deliver consistently high‑quality recruitment support.
  • Driving proactive recruitment strategies and overseeing performance to meet key hiring targets.
  • Partnering with senior stakeholders to understand workforce needs and shape effective recruitment plans.
  • Managing salaried and corporate recruitment campaigns using a mix of advertising, direct sourcing, and headhunting.
  • Allocating recruitment resources effectively across business areas to respond to changing priorities.
  • Championing a “customer‑first” mindset—ensuring hiring managers and candidates receive a professional, engaging, and seamless experience.
  • Identifying and implementing process improvements to enhance efficiency and candidate engagement.
  • Providing expert advice on best practice recruitment, policies, and procedures.
  • Using data, trends, and insights to improve operational performance and inform decision‑making.
  • Supporting employer brand initiatives and representing Agincare at careers and networking events.

About You

  • Proven experience managing recruitment operations, ideally in a multi‑site or complex organisation.
  • Strong direct sourcing and headhunting abilities across varied role types.
  • A successful track record in leading and developing recruitment teams.
  • Excellent stakeholder management and communication skills, with the ability to influence at all levels.
  • High levels of organisation, proactivity, and the ability to balance multiple priorities.
  • Energy, enthusiasm, optimism—and a solution‑focused mindset.
  • Knowledge of CQC and Ofsted requirements.
